AVP Chemparuthyadi Coconut Oil is a tried formulation in Siddha-Ayurveda, known for helping various skin conditions due to its unique blend of coconut oil and herbs like hibiscus. Its emollient properties can potentially provide relief from dryness and redness by nourishing the skin and supporting the natural healing process.
Before you start, it’s worth understanding your prakriti (body constitution) and the specific dosha imbalance you may have. Often, skin conditions like dry patches and redness suggest a Vata-Pitta imbalance, where the Vata causes dryness and the Pitta leads to redness and inflammation.
Regarding its use, you might want to apply the oil directly to the affected areas. Use a small amount first to see how your skin reacts. The best time would be after a warm shower when your skin can absorb the oil better. You could apply it in the morning and then again before bed to provide consistent hydration.
If your skin is highly sensitive, try a patch test by applying a bit of the oil on the inside of your arm. Wait 24 hours to see if there’s any reaction. If your skin feels comfortable, then it should be safe to proceed with regular use.
